“…Herein, we overview these examples to inspire scientists for implementing these strategies for upcycling of waste PE to produce new functional materials. Based on commercial PE materials, several functionalisation approaches have been applied, highlighting the adsorption applications of metal ions such as Au 3+ , Cu 2+ (Table 2(3)), 176,193 (Table 2(4)), 181 boron (Table 2(3)), 194 iodine (Table 2(3)), 158 CO 2 (Table 2(3)), 180 and organic pollutants (pesticides and antibiotics) (Table 2(5)). 149,199,202,203 The most common substrates include PE-PP nonwoven fibers or fabrics and films.…”
